Actor Eduard Fernández Wins National Cinematography Award 2025

Catalan actor Eduard Fernández (Barcelona, 60 years old) has been awarded the National Cinema Award, for the year 2025. This award, granted annually by the Ministry of Culture, comes with a prize of 30,000 euros.

The jury unanimously selected the performer “for being one of the most outstanding actors in our cinema and for having an exceptional year in 2024 with two remarkable performances in two completely different films. The noble man fighting for the common good in The 47 and his role for which he won the Goya for Best Actor in Marco, where he transforms into a complex and contradictory figure like Enric Marco. In addition, he debuted as a director with his short film The Other.

The award, which the Minister of Culture usually presents during the San Sebastián festival, recognized María Zamora in its last edition, joining a list of past winners such as Penélope Cruz, José Sacristán, Isabel Coixet, Antonio Banderas, Josefina Molina, or Carla Simón.
